XERB 1090 AM

ROSARITO, BAJA CALIFORNIA

Week: 1970-03-16
Format: R&B
                     XERB 1090 - ROSARITO
                          50,000 WATTS   
            SUPER SOUL 21 SURVEY IN SOUTHERN CALIFORNIA
                         MARCH 16, 1970             
    1. It’s A New Day – James Brown                               
    2. Rainy Night In Georgia – Brook Benton                      
    3. Funky Chicken – Rufus                                      
    4. The Ghetto – Donny Hathaway                                
    5. Compared To What – Les McCann & Eddie Harris               
    6. Call Me – Aretha Franklin                                  
    7. I’m Just A Prisoner – Candi Staton                         
    8. Travelin’ Band – Creedence Clearwater Revival              
    9. Thank You – Sly & The Family Stone                         
   10. Bold Soul Sister – Ike & Tina Turner                       
   11. Slip Around – Charles Hodges                               
   12. A B C – Jackson Five                                       
   13. Instant Karma – John Ono Lennon                            
   14. The Thrill Is Gone – B.B. King                             
   15. Love, Peace, Happiness – Chambers Bros.                    
   16. Moon Walk – Joe Simon                                      
   17. You Got Me Hummin’ – Cold Blood                            
   18. Them Changes – Buddy Miles Express                         
   19. Breaking Up Is Hard To Do – Lenny Welch                    
   20. The Rapper – The Jaggerz                                   
   21. The Bells – The Originals                                  

       SOUL PICK           
       Funky Drummer – James Brown 

       FEATURED LP'S
       This Girl’s In Love With You – Aretha Franklin
       Swiss Movement – Les McCann & Eddie Harris
